How To Know God's Leading You (1)
The Atlantis space shuttle's guidance system only kicks in when it's
several kilometres up in space. What's the point? God's guidance system
kicks in when you're in motion. That means you've got to get off the
launching pad! Are you stuck in the same spot praying "Lord, I won't make
a move until I hear from You," while He's saying, "You'll hear from Me
once you've done what I've already put before you to do?" Sometimes we
know what God wants, but we don't like it. So we pray hoping He'll change
His mind and rubber-stamp what we desire.
The Bible says, "By faith Abraham, when called to go to a place he would
later receive as his inheritance, obeyed and went, even though he did not
know where he was going" (Heb 11:8 NIV). When you follow God you'll go
out not knowing as much as you'd like to. Counsellors, study groups,
committees, business plans and projections notwithstanding, there comes a
time when you have to move in the direction God is pointing. Will you
have unanswered questions and unspoken concerns? Absolutely. Just like
your car's headlights don't shine round the next corner or over the next
hill, God will give you direction on a 'need to know' basis.
That's why Paul writes: "We walk by faith, not by sight" (2 Co 5:7).
Actually, it's the only way to go! It keeps you close to God, dependent
on Him, and helps you remember Who the credit for all your successes
belongs to. And by the way, God's guidance system usually takes a
lifetime to learn.
